摘 要:[目的]探讨番木瓜育苗最佳的基质配比。[方法]以泥炭土、珍珠岩、椰糠、草皮灰、有机肥、菌渣为育苗基质,并采用不同规格的育苗袋,研究其对桂热一号番木瓜幼苗生长的影响。[结果]以椰糠2/3+表土1/3为育苗基质番木瓜的生长形态指标的综合评价最高,而基质E(表土10/13+草皮灰2/13+有机肥1/13)的出苗率最高。使用大育苗袋对于提高番木瓜幼苗质量的作用是显著的。[结论]该研究可为桂热一号番木瓜的推广种植提供基础的技术数据。[ Objective ] To discuss the best substrate proportion of papaya seedlings. [ Method ] With peat soil, perlite, coconut chaff, tuff ash, organic fertilizer and mushroom residue as seedling substrates, different sizes of seedling bags were used to study their effects on the growth of papaya seedlings. [ Result ] The comprehensive evaluation on the growth and morphological indices of papaya with 2/3 coconut chaff + 1/3 soil as seedling substrate was the highest. The seedling rate of papaya with 10/13 soil + 2/13 sod ash + 1/13 organic fertilizer as seedling substrate was the highest. It was of significant effect to use bigger nutritional bags for improving the quality of papaya seedlings. [Conclusion] The research can provide basic technological data for the popularization and planting of papaya "Guire No. 1".
